The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) has summoned DKI Jakarta Regional People's Representative Council (DPRD) member Bebizie Sri Mulyati (BBZ) to be examined as a witness following an inspection on August 13, 2026. KPK spokesman Budi Prasetyo stated that Bebizie was summoned by the anti-corruption agency for an investigation into a case of alleged gratification related to coal production that has ensnared former Regent of Kutai Kartanegara, Rita Widyasari. "The examination is scheduled to take place at the KPK Red and White Building, Jakarta, on behalf of BBZ," Budi told journalists in Jakarta on Thursday. As of 12:06 WIB, Bebizie's name had not yet been recorded in the list of witnesses for that Thursday. This matter is an expansion of a case that began when the KPK named the Regent of Kutai Kartanegara Rita Widyasari, the President Director of PT Sawit Golden Prima Hery Susanto Gun, and the Commissioner of PT Media Bangun Bersama Khairudin as suspects of alleged gratification on September 28, 2017. Rita is suspected of receiving gratification in relation to the granting of a location permit for an oil palm plantation to PT Sawit Golden Prima in Kupang Baru Village, Muara Kaman District, Kutai Kartanegara Regency. The KPK then developed the case and on January 16, 2018, named Rita and Khairudin as suspects in the alleged money laundering (TPPU) case. On February 19, 2025, the KPK revealed allegations of receiving funds from the coal mining sector by Rita with a value of up to around 5 US dollars per metric ton of coal. A year later, on February 19, 2026, the KPK named three corporations as suspects in the alleged gratification case related to coal production in Kutai Kartanegara. The three corporations are PT Sinar Kumala Naga, PT Alamjaya Barapratama, and PT Bara Kumala Sakti.
